Djuric meets with delegations from Saint Lucia and Saint Kitts and Nevis

Source: Kosovo Online

Minister of Foreign Affairs of Serbia, Marko Djuric, met today with the President of the Parliament of the Federation of Saint Kitts and Nevis, Lanein Blanchette, the Speaker of the House of Assembly of Saint Lucia, Claudius Francis, and the Minister of Home Affairs of Saint Lucia, Jeremiah Norbert, who are visiting Belgrade.

Djuric emphasized that today’s meeting was an excellent opportunity to discuss in detail the possibilities for intensifying Serbia’s relations with these two Caribbean nations.

He underscored that Serbia is firmly committed to strengthening political dialogue, parliamentary cooperation, and collaboration in all areas of mutual interest with these countries.

Djuric highlighted that Serbia attaches great importance to the Latin American and Caribbean region and is dedicated to enhancing bilateral relations with the countries of that region, noting that Serbia is also active in regional organizations in that part of the world.

According to the statement, today’s meeting especially focused on opportunities for boosting economic cooperation, and in that context, Serbia’s contractual and legal framework with these countries was also reviewed.

Attention was also given to cooperation in the field of education, with Djuric expressing his delight that students from these two countries are participating in the “World in Serbia” project, encouraging young people from Saint Kitts and Nevis and Saint Lucia to continue applying and coming to study in Serbia.

On this occasion, Djuric thanked Saint Lucia for confirming its participation in the Specialised Expo 2027 in Belgrade and expressed hope that a similar decision would soon come from Saint Kitts and Nevis as well.
